Who wrote Quiet Nights lyrics?


Quiet Nights is written by Gene Lees, Antonio Carlos Jobim.
✔️

When was Quiet Nights released?


It is first released in 1965 as part of Peggy Lee's album "Pass Me By" which includes 11 tracks in total.
✔️

Which genre is Quiet Nights?


Quiet Nights falls under the genre Pop.
✔️

How long is the song Quiet Nights?


Quiet Nights song length is 2 minutes and 23 seconds.
